Tech Comm Survival Merit Badge Training
The dangers are everywhere, and frankly, it takes too much time and effort to fix those same disasters again and again. Join Matt Sullivan for this workshop where he’ll show you how to use a digital machete and tech comm compass to guide you through the tangled overgrowth that is most technical communication. If needed, Matt will share his own survival stories, but first he will explore your tech comm experiences to identify dangerous (but all-too-common) tech comm scenarios and safely resolve them.
This session is attendee-driven, so topics may include but are not limited to:
- localization
- accessibility
- content reuse
- SEO
- evaluation of need for structure
- choosing the “right” tool mix based on content
And, of course, attendees will determine the topics and their order!
Prerequisites
No prerequisites needed for this session, but you are encouraged to bring a laptop with your content editor of choice (FrameMaker, RoboHelp, Flare, Word, Notepad, lump of coal, etc.) and a sample of working content as permitted.
We’ll be discussing strategies for reducing formatting effort and improving content reuse using either structured or unstructured documents.
